    Kia Cerato recalled

    The 2022 Kia Cerato is being recalled as the instructions for the jack may be incorrect.

    Kia is recalling 1694 examples of its Cerato hatch and sedan due to an issue with the instructions for the jack.

    “The label with the required safety information and instructions may not have been affixed to the vehicle jack as required,” the company says in its recall notice.

    “This may result in inappropriate use of the vehicle jack.

    “If the vehicle jack is used inappropriately, the raised vehicle may fall. This would increase the risk of serious injury or death to anyone under or near the vehicle.

    “The supplied jack may not be compliant with the mandatory standard for vehicle jacks, AS/NZS 2693:2007.”

    If you own an affected vehicle, you’ll need to schedule an appointment at a Kia dealership to have the jack inspected, free of charge.
